  • Patent number: 5231523
    Abstract: A liquid crystal element has a pair of opposed substrates, electrodes thereon, and a ferroelectric liquid crystal sealed between the substrates. A film of a conductive organic compound or a mixture of a conductive organic compound and another organic compound is disposed on the substrate surface, optionally via an orienting film. The conductive organic compound is typically a charge-transfer complex. The film may be formed by an LB method, coating, vapor phase polymerization or electrolytic polymerization. The element has improved optical bistability, contrast, and response.

  • Patent number: 5154978
    Abstract: A highly corrosion-resistant rare-earth-iron magnet has a paraxylylene polymer film or a chloropara-xylylene polymer film formed thereon. The substrate magnet surface has a roughness Ra of no more than one micron. The magnet has a plasma polymer film formed beforehand or afterwards. The plasma polymer film has a protective film consists of only carbon and hydrogen, with a refractive index decreasing from the boundary surface between the film and the magnet toward the exposed surface. The protective coating has a thickness about three times the surface roughness of the substrate magnet.
